Alfreton Sunday League round-up
SELSTON Horse & Jockey finally picked up their first point since joining the Alfreton Sunday League when they drew 2-2 at Phoenix United.
Mark Gregory and Stu Henderson got the goals, but Andrew Flint and Lee Annable denied Selston the win.
Bulls Head won their top-of-the-table clash at home to Rose & Crown, who they leap-frog into top-spot. Matt McGuinness (2), Nick West (2) and Rob Muncaster got the goals.
Alfreton Victoria were too good for Swan & Salmon, who they rolled over 8-1. Danny Piehander got a hat-trick with other goals coming from Brett Sharpe (2), Adie Whitmore, Daniel Audley and JJ McNaughton.
